I’m writing in opposition to the proposed change to the residency necessities for Keokuk metropolis workers. The change would permit workers to dwell in Illinois or Missouri inside 10 miles of Keokuk. Present necessities permit 10 miles, however solely within the state of Iowa. This alteration solely helps those who dwell in Illinois or Missouri, but it surely doesn’t do something for those who already dwell in Iowa which will wish to work for town.

If town begins hiring folks from Illinois and Missouri, they’re going to should scramble each time it floods. What occurs when workers can’t get to work as a result of both bridge is flooded? Workers that dwell in Lee County wouldn’t have that drawback. Additionally, metropolis workers get IPERS which is an Iowa retirement system. We must always need Iowa residents to get that retirement so the cash may be spent in Iowa. Hiring from Illinois or Missouri would simply imply one other middle-class job leaving our metropolis and state. If Keokuk needs folks to purchase native, they should rent native!
